Indian solar PV manufacturer and EPC group HVR Solar is expanding upstream into solar cell production. At the SNEC 2026 expo in Shanghai, the company signed multiple strategic memorandums of understanding (MoUs) with international partners to establish a 1.2 GW annual capacity TOPCon cell manufacturing line in the Amroha district of Uttar Pradesh. Under these agreements, Shenzhen Han’s Photovoltaic Equipment Co., Ltd. will supply the core manufacturing machinery for the TOPCon production line, Gentech Technology (Huzhou) Co., Ltd. will provide critical chemical and gas utility systems, and Indygreen Technologies will serve as the technology facilitator responsible for production line integration and process deployment.
This project is viewed as a strategic move to strengthen India's domestic renewable energy supply chain, reducing the company's reliance on upstream cell imports while enhancing local manufacturing capabilities. Furthermore, this new cell facility will create synergies with HVR Solar’s recently commissioned 1.2 GW automated module factory in Sonipat, Haryana. The module plant primarily produces G12 and G12R bifacial modules utilizing both TOPCon and HJT technologies, targeting the residential and commercial & industrial (C&I) rooftop solar markets.
